Like that packaging format, the K-one bulk pack is used by Kellogg to move cereal from where it's processed to where it's packaged, whether in-house or at a contract packager. Once the load is complete, the bag top is automatically folded over and stretch wrapping resumes.
Kellogg Company: Bulk packaging of cereal: Completion
Consisting of a corrugated bottom sheet, a pre-made flexible-film bag, and stretch film, the K-one system replaces a corrugated bulk box and flexible film liner.
